2024年4月20日发(作者:)
dwg转pdf java
要将DWG文件转换为PDF文件,您可以使用Java编程语言来实现。以下是
一种可能的解决方案:
1. 首先,您需要安装AutoCAD软件,并确保在您的计算机上安装了AutoCAD
的DWG到PDF转换器。
2. 在Java代码中,您需要使用Java Runtime类来执行命令行操作,以运
行AutoCAD的DWG到PDF转换器。
下面是一个示例代码:
```java
import edReader;
import ption;
import treamReader;
public class DWGtoPDFConverter {
public static void main(String[] args) {
String dwgFilePath = "path_to_dwg_";
String pdfFilePath = "path_to_output_pdf_";
try {
Process process =
-plot time().exec("path_to_autocad_
-publish -quiet -dwgFile " + dwgFilePath + " -plotToPDF -plotFilePath "
+ pdfFilePath);
BufferedReader reader = new BufferedReader(new
InputStreamReader(utStream()));
String line;
while ((line = ne()) != null) {
n(line);
}
int exitCode = r();
n("DWG to PDF conversion completed
with exit code: " + exitCode);
} catch (IOException e) {
tackTrace();
} catch (InterruptedException e) {
tackTrace();
}
}
}
```
请注意,上面的代码中的"path_to_dwg_"和
"path_to_output_pdf_"应替换为实际的DWG文件路径和输出PDF文件
路径。
该代码将启动命令行进程,并使用AutoCAD的DWG到PDF转换器将DWG文件
转换为PDF文件。请确保将"path_to_autocad_"替换为实际的
AutoCAD转换器的可执行文件路径。
请注意,此解决方案依赖于您计算机上已安装AutoCAD软件和其DWG到PDF
转换器,并且需要Java Runtime类来执行命令行操作。如果您的计算机上没有
安装AutoCAD或其转换器,则需要考虑其他的解决方案,如使用第三方Java库
或在线转换服务。


发布评论